Oh La La Cafe

Setiabudi One, 1st Fl
Jl. H.R. Rasuna Said Kav. 62
Jakarta, Indonesia
Info

Category:

Restaurant

Cuisine:

Coffee & Tea Shop, Western

Feature:

Family Style

Price per Pax:

< 100.000 IDR

Dress Code:

Casual

Parking Location:

Parking Lot